Эффективный процесс включения является важным для внедрения Copilot в вашей организации. Этот процесс должен быть адаптирован к потребностям и целям вашей организации и должен быть разработан, чтобы помочь командам понять, как эффективно использовать Copilot.
Процесс включения может развиваться на основе отзывов и результатов. Вы должны регулярно просматривать и обновлять процесс, чтобы гарантировать, что он продолжает соответствовать потребностям вашей организации.
Процесс включения GitHub Copilot можно разбить на следующие этапы:
- Предоставление лицензий
- Поддержка пользователей, настроенных в среде
- Поддержка эффективного использования Copilot
Необходимые компоненты
- GitHub Copilot необходимо настроить в организации . Дополнительные сведения см. в разделе Настройка GitHub Copilot для вашей организации](/copilot/setting-up-github-copilot/setting-up-github-copilot-for-your-enterprise).
Предоставление лицензий
Перед внедрением GitHub Copilotнеобходимо убедиться, что у ваших команд есть доступ к продукту. Дополнительные сведения см. в разделе Предоставление доступа к Copilot членам вашей организации.
В зависимости от размера организации может потребоваться начать с небольшой пилотной программы. Это позволит протестировать процесс включения и внести все необходимые корректировки перед развертыванием в остальной части вашей организации.
Сначала можно определить небольшое количество команд, заинтересованных в использовании Copilot. Затем вы можете работать с этими командами, чтобы помочь им приступить к работе с Copilot.
Поддержка пользователей, настроенных в среде
Получив доступ к GitHub Copilot, убедитесь, что они уверены в настройке своей среды. GitHub предоставляет исчерпывающую документацию, чтобы помочь пользователям настроить свою среду и устранить распространенные проблемы. См. раздел [AUTOTITLE и Настройка GitHub Copilot для себя](/copilot/troubleshooting-github-copilot).
Если ваша компания использует корпоративный прокси-сервер или брандмауэр, необходимо выполнить дополнительные действия по обеспечению подключения пользователей к GitHub Copilot:
- Убедитесь, что URL-адреса ключей добавляются в список разрешений для прокси-сервера или брандмауэра. См . раздел AUTOTITLE.
- Предоставьте пользователям рекомендации по настройке среды для подключения через прокси-сервер. Также может потребоваться установить пользовательские SSL-сертификаты на компьютерах пользователей. См . раздел AUTOTITLE.
Для более сложных проблем можно также назначить внутреннюю точку контакта, чтобы помочь пользователям устранить проблемы, или передать их на Служба поддержки GitHub. Вы должны выбрать точку контакта, которая уверена в устранении неполадок брандмауэра и конфигурации сети.
Поддержка эффективного использования Copilot в организации
В этом разделе приведены примеры эффективного использования Copilot. Эти примеры можно использовать в качестве отправной точки и адаптировать их в соответствии с потребностями и целями организации.
Создание ресурсов подключения
Вы можете создать внутренние материалы для подключения, чтобы помочь командам приступить к работе с Copilot. Эти материалы могут включать политики и рекомендации вашей организации по использованию записей блога Copilot, GitHub, релевантных записей блога GitHub и других ресурсов, которые вы считаете полезными.
Документация по GitHub, которую может потребоваться включить в материалы подключения:
- Рекомендации по использованию GitHub Copilot
- Проектирование запросов для GitHub Copilot
- Получение предложений кода в интегрированной среде разработки с помощью GitHub Copilot
- Запрос вопросов GitHub Copilot в интегрированной среде разработки
Вы также можете создать репозиторий GitHub для хранения этих материалов и поощрять команды внести свой вклад в свои собственные ресурсы и рекомендации. Это может помочь повысить чувство сообщества между командами, использующими Copilot, и упростить работу новых команд.
Работа с пилотной программой
После того как пользователи в пилотной программе использовали ресурсы для подключения, у вас будет начальная возможность обратной связи, чтобы узнать, есть ли какие-либо точки, которые следует устранить перед развертыванием Copilot в большом масштабе.
Одним из способов сбора отзывов является опрос. Вы можете использовать подсистему опроса Copilot для создания приложения, которое активирует опрос в определенных точках в интерфейсе Copilot. См. подсистему опроса Copilot.
Предложение обучения и поддержки
В пилотной программе можно определить группу Copilot чемпионов, которые с энтузиазмом используют Copilot и готовы помочь другим приступить к работе. Вы можете работать с этими чемпионами, чтобы создать учебные сессии, семинары и другие ресурсы, чтобы помочь командам приступить к работе с Copilot.
Вы также можете использовать GitHub Discussions для создания пространства, в котором команды могут задавать вопросы, делиться рекомендациями и учиться друг от друга. Это может помочь повысить чувство сообщества между командами, использующими Copilot, и упростить работу новых команд.
GitHub также предоставляет выделенный репозиторий Copilot, который содержит выбор семинаров, предназначенных для эффективного использования Copilot. См . семинары Copilot.
Предоставление ресурсов обучения
Помимо ресурсов подключения, может потребоваться предоставить библиотеку учебных ресурсов, чтобы помочь командам повысить свои навыки с помощью Copilot. Книга "Copilot Chat — это отличное место для начала. Книга Кука — это коллекция примеров запросов, которые можно использовать для получения запроса Copilot для получения справки по широкому спектру задач. См . раздел AUTOTITLE.
Взаимодействие с ожиданиями
Если у вашей организации есть конкретные рекомендации по использованию Copilot, они должны быть четко переданы в материалах подключения и в любом другом месте, где они могут искать информацию. Например, если вы планируете отозвать доступ к Copilot для пользователей, которые не использовали его в течение определенного периода времени, убедитесь, что пользователи знают об этой политике.
Текущий анализ и оптимизация
После реализации процесса включения Copilot следует регулярно просматривать и оптимизировать их, чтобы обеспечить соответствие потребностям вашей организации. Ниже приведены некоторые способы.
- Мониторинг данных об использовании для выявления тенденций и шаблонов. См . раздел AUTOTITLE.
- После выполнения действий с пользователями, которые не использовали назначенную им лицензию. Api можно использовать для просмотра последней даты действия для каждого назначенного места. См . раздел AUTOTITLE.
- Сбор отзывов от команд, чтобы понять, что работает хорошо и что можно улучшить
- Просмотр GitHub Discussions и других каналов связи для выявления распространенных проблем и вопросов